Output 7521e374b3c53f30f9a3f6bd50b95cd96f21d8229dcbcb67ba918dea2464d1b1:0

value
175000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bbeba761e13e53e026e82879453c7d2b735443c OP_EQUAL
address
3BWii7FzRCgN2V6uDc99EiemL3WHvZUNZG
transaction
7521e374b3c53f30f9a3f6bd50b95cd96f21d8229dcbcb67ba918dea2464d1b1
spent
true